10 May 2024, New Delhi – CAQM has asked all concerned agencies to intensify action to control dust pollution generated from construction and demolition activities, projects, roads and open spaces.
The air in Delhi has been the worst recorded since February regarding which Air Quality Management called an emergency meeting. In the meeting, all agencies were asked to “intensify action for the damage”. It has been asked to work on dust areas arising from construction and demolition activities, roads and open spaces.
The national capital recorded its worst conditions with dusty winds lashing Delhi-NCR. The air quality on Tuesday was the worst recorded since February. According to the data, the AQI at 6 pm was 306, in the ‘very poor’ category. The last time AQI in Delhi was recorded in the ‘very poor’ category (301 to 400) was on February 14.
Since May 3rd, AQI in Delhi had remained in the ‘poor’ category. Tuesday’s air quality AQI was recorded in the ‘severe’ category (401 to 500). Shadipur in West Delhi (AQI 406) and Anand Vihar (AQI 408).
